The party seeking discovery from a treating health care provider shall pay a reasonable fee for the reasonable time spent in responding to the discovery. If no agreement for the amount of the fee is reached in advance, absent an order to the contrary under section (c), the discovery shall occur and the health care provider or any party may later seek an order setting the amount of the fee to be paid by the party who sought the discovery. This subsection shall not apply to the provision of records under RCW 70.02 or any similar statute, nor to discovery authorized under any rules for criminal matters. Attorneys Belleville PA 72824

Tooth decay is the most common chronic disease among children ages 6-18 (1). Untreated dental problems, such as cavities and gum disease, can affect a child's health and quality of life by leading to pain, nutritional and sleep problems, impaired concentration, and increased school absences, as well as lost work hours for parents (2, 3). If dental disease is not treated early, it can result in the need for more serious and expensive intervention later on (2). James M. She states that Dr. Silverman participated in the analysis, creation and implementation of the treatment plan. She alleges that Dr. Silverman had the right to control the physical details of Tsoukalas' work. In her response, Schroeder states that the basis of her malpractice claim was that the treatment plan was wholly unnecessary. She further states that the gist of Plaintiff's complaint is that UT embarked on an unnecessary course of care (crowning the teeth) based upon a misdiagnosis or no diagnosis at all. She argues that under section 101.021(2), the statute does not contain any explicit paid employee language. Rather, the statute requires only a showing that the governmental entity would be liable if it were a private person. Attached to Schroeder's response is a deposition transcript from Dr. Silverman in which he testified that 100% of the work on Ms. Schroeder was done by Dr. Tsoukalas. Dr. Silverman admitted that he did have responsibility within the UT educational guidelines to monitor the work that Dr. Tsoukalas performed on Ms. Schroeder and that he was responsible for seeing that Dr. Tsoukalas was prepared for the procedures for that day and to see that those procedures were performed. Attorneys Belleville Pennsylvania 72824 The summons is an order from the court where the lawsuit will be heard or "litigated." It notifies the recipient (the "defendant" in the case) that he or she has been sued, refers to the complaint or petition, and sets out the time limit within which the defendant must file an answer or seek to have the case dismissed. It will also describe the consequences of failing to respond in a timely manner: the case may be decided without the defendant and he or she may be bound by the result even if they did not participate. Failing to respond to a lawsuit on time will cause a defendant to be "in default."
